Today, I completed my final day at Independent Health. I finished up a few last minute tasks they needed done and had my goodbye meeting. I will definitely miss the group of women I worked with. I really couldn’t have asked for a better group to work with. They were so understanding, accommodating, personable and fun. They made it easy to go into work each week. I learned a lot during my internship there. I learned how to navigate a website and upload pages to it. I had a lot of fun creating my own healthy options recipes on a pdf and uploading them to their Healthy Options website. I was able to go home and show my mom that what she clicked on was a recipe I created and uploaded myself. I also had fun creating my own “tasty” video for their social media sites. I made and video taped a healthy options recipe and created an instructional video out of it. Those two were my favorite projects to work on. Other tasks I did will help me for future internships or jobs, like projects where I had to use a printer, photocopy, scan, etc. I learned a lot at Independent Health while also having fun. It was the best of both worlds! I highly suggest this internship to other students!
